Lever-Gear Operated Butterfly Valves

The TTV 20WP4040F0 PTFE seat Butterfly Valves offer superior performance to that of a soft seat rubber lined valve. This includes higher pressure ratings and temperatures as well as further resistance to chemicals and abrasion. The split body design allows for efficient future maintenance requirements with replacement seats readily available as required. Frequent Interrogation

A lever-operated butterfly valve is manually opened and closed using a handle for quick shut-off in smaller sizes, while a gear-operated valve uses a handwheel and gearbox for easier operation on larger or higher-torque valves.

Gear operation is preferred for valves typically above DN150, or where higher torque is required due to pressure, flow rate, or tight sealing. Lever operation is more practical for smaller valves needing fast manual control.

Common body materials include cast iron, ductile iron, carbon steel, and stainless steel, while discs are typically made from stainless steel, aluminium bronze, or nickel-plated iron depending on the application.

Seats are available in EPDM, NBR, Viton, and PTFE, providing compatibility with a range of fluids, gases, and operating temperatures.

Yes, lever and gear operated butterfly valves can be used for both on/off isolation and flow regulation, offering cost-effective and precise throttling control.

For smaller systems requiring quick manual adjustment, a lever is ideal. For larger or high-pressure systems, gear operation provides smoother control and reduced operator effort.

Standard lever and gear operated butterfly valves are rated up to PN16 or ANSI 150, though higher pressure options are available depending on material and design.

Yes. Most lever and gear operated butterfly valves are designed with an ISO 5211 mounting pad, allowing easy retrofitting of a pneumatic or electric actuator if automation is later required.

They are widely used in water treatment, HVAC, marine, food processing, power generation, and chemical industries, providing reliable flow isolation and control.

Non Toxic FDA Approved PTFE

The wafer pattern concentric design incorporates a non-toxic PTFE internal seal that extends slightly over the outer body, ensuring a tight, reliable seal against counter flanges. This construction eliminates any risk of cross-contamination while delivering exceptional resistance to chemicals and solvents, maintaining complete insolubility even at temperatures up to 300°C.

Engineered Shaft Design

A one-piece shaft design provides exceptional strength and stability while allowing direct mounting of actuation assemblies. It also keeps the process fluid completely isolated from both the shaft and valve body, removing the need for any customised mounting kit and reducing additional installation costs and time.

Streamlined Butterfly Valve Discs

Greater CV Potential & Less Pipe Space

TTV’s streamlined discs produce a much greater Cv than other butterfly valves on the market resulting in low-pressure drops and reduced energy costs while maintaining a bi-directional zero leakage seal when in the closed position. Low operational torque and reduced friction reduces the costs of gear, pneumatic and electric actuation whilst extending the life of the valve seal. A silicone elasticised gasket facilitates the valve sealing. 

For applications which require abrasion resistance the option of a UHMWPE (Ultra-High-Molecular-Weight-Polyethylene) is available for this particular butterfly valve.

Less space, results in less material, bringing significantly lower costs in the process. As part of Isolation applications, our valves can be fully open or fully closed with quarter turn movement (90 Degrees) of the functioning lever or actuator. When closed, the reliable seal and disc can provide 100% leak tight downstream shutoff and low-pressure loss across the valve when opened through a streamlined, energy saving metallic disc. These types of valves can also be used to regulate flow pressure or temperature through a multi-position lockable lever or 4-20mA 3-15 psi control.

Actuated Butterfly Valves are available in both pneumatic and electric operation and can be beneficial for use in remotely accessed areas, valves that require larger torque figures to operate, timing or synchronisation and reliability. Pneumatically Actuated Butterfly Valves provide the quickest form of operational control for open/close functionality and are available in both double acting and spring return units with either direct/solenoid operation. Spring Return units can be set up in a fail-safe closed mode for critical lines were the Valve will return to the closed position upon the event of power failure through the loaded springs. Fail-safe open Valves are also available upon request.
